This Christmas we need your support to purchase Toby's ultimate Christmas gift - the customised Permobil Street wheelchair.

19 year old Toby has just completed an IT college course and is now eagerly looking for work. But Toby has Cerebral Palsy, which means he can't walk, has limited movement in his hands - and is completely dependent on a wheelchair to get around.

Toby really needs a new wheelchair that will allow him to attend job interviews, start a new job and carry out his plans for independent living as his current chair is totally inadequate. Toby explains,

"At the moment my chair has limited movement, is very uncomfortable as it has no suspension and has an awful battery life, so I can't go very far and have to rely on others to drive me around. Now I've completed college I'm ready to become independent, working and taking care of myself. I desperately need a chair, which can support my new lifestyle."

The Permobil Street wheelchair will be customised to Toby's needs. It is specifically designed for commuting and has special tilting and reclining mechanisms to properly support Toby's body and drain tension in his legs.

At £12,265 the Permobil Street wheelchair is financially out of Toby's reach but your donation, big or small will help us purchase this chair in time for Christmas.
